建立仓库数据库涉及详细步骤,包括规划数据库结构、设计数据模型、配置存储引擎,以及实施性能优化。本文旨在提供构建高效仓库数据库的全方位指南,涵盖从零开始至优化的全过程。
本文目录导读:
图片来源于网络,如有侵权联系删除
需求分析
在建立仓库数据库之前,首先需要进行详细的需求分析,这一步骤是确保数据库能够满足企业实际需求的关键,以下是需求分析的主要内容:
1、确定数据类型:根据企业业务特点,明确数据类型,如文本、数字、日期等。
2、确定数据结构:分析业务流程,梳理数据之间的关系,确定数据库中的表结构。
3、确定数据存储方式:根据数据量、访问频率等因素,选择合适的存储方式,如关系型数据库、NoSQL数据库等。
4、确定数据安全策略:分析数据敏感度,制定相应的数据安全策略,如数据加密、访问控制等。
数据库设计
数据库设计是建立仓库数据库的核心环节,以下为数据库设计的主要内容:
1、设计表结构:根据需求分析,设计数据库中的表结构,包括字段、数据类型、主键、外键等。
2、设计索引:为提高查询效率,设计合适的索引,如B树索引、哈希索引等。
3、设计视图:根据业务需求,设计视图,简化数据查询。
4、设计触发器:为维护数据一致性,设计触发器,如插入、更新、删除等。
数据库实施
数据库实施是将设计好的数据库部署到实际环境的过程,以下为数据库实施的主要内容:
图片来源于网络,如有侵权联系删除
1、确定数据库服务器:根据企业需求,选择合适的数据库服务器,如MySQL、Oracle等。
2、创建数据库:在数据库服务器上创建数据库,包括创建用户、授权等。
3、部署数据库:将设计好的数据库结构、索引、视图、触发器等部署到数据库服务器。
4、测试数据库:在部署完成后,对数据库进行测试,确保数据库满足业务需求。
数据库优化
数据库优化是提高数据库性能的关键环节,以下为数据库优化的主要内容:
1、索引优化:对数据库中的索引进行分析,优化索引结构,提高查询效率。
2、存储优化:根据数据访问模式,调整存储参数,如缓冲区大小、缓存策略等。
3、查询优化:对数据库中的查询语句进行分析,优化查询性能。
4、数据库监控:实时监控数据库性能,发现潜在问题,及时调整。
数据库维护
数据库维护是确保数据库长期稳定运行的关键,以下为数据库维护的主要内容:
1、数据备份:定期备份数据库,防止数据丢失。
图片来源于网络,如有侵权联系删除
2、数据恢复:在数据丢失的情况下,及时恢复数据。
3、数据清理:定期清理数据库中的无效数据,提高数据库性能。
4、数据归档:将历史数据归档,降低数据库存储压力。
数据库安全
数据库安全是保护企业数据不受侵害的重要环节,以下为数据库安全的主要内容:
1、用户管理:严格控制用户权限,防止数据泄露。
2、数据加密:对敏感数据进行加密,提高数据安全性。
3、访问控制:对数据库访问进行控制,防止非法访问。
4、系统监控:实时监控数据库系统,发现异常行为,及时处理。
通过以上六个步骤,可以构建一个高效、稳定的仓库数据库,在实际操作过程中,应根据企业需求进行调整和优化,确保数据库满足业务需求。
评论列表